Transaction 52522b8b734518c0530e72e163f515604fdeb2996bc07ced5ffa146240b591ba
3 Input
2 Outputs
- 52522b8b734518c0530e72e163f515604fdeb2996bc07ced5ffa146240b591ba:0
- 52522b8b734518c0530e72e163f515604fdeb2996bc07ced5ffa146240b591ba:1
value 668770000
address 17qhyQ2PesyS7uRw74j5xUwfcYCEdLHKYT
value 908561729
address 1KkvJxyLDvBMVs3oXm9EJjCEH6swiD1Wgs